MANKATO – A weekend moon over Mankato landed a 25-year-old man in jail.
Mankato police arrested Ryan Paul Brunner-Keech around 2:30 a.m. Saturday morning after officers watched Brunner-Keech standing in the middle of South Front Street.
Vehicles had to stop and that’s when he allegedly mooned traffic.
Police say Brunner-Keech resisted arrest and tried to toss away a small bag of pot he had in his pocket.
Reports say Brunner-Keech blew a .25 at the justice center.
He was arrested on charges of Obstruction with Force, Disorderly Conduct, Possession of Marijuana and Disruptive Intoxication.
